What actually separates them

Price
The Marin Headlands 2 is £100 cheaper — £2,899 against £2,999.
Weight
The Giant TCX Advanced Pro 2 is 1.0kg lighter, which you notice on long climbs more than anywhere else.
Riding position
The Marin Headlands 2 sits you more upright (1.53 stack-to-reach against 1.49). The Giant TCX Advanced Pro 2 is the more aggressive of the two — quicker if you can hold it, harder work if you cannot.
Climbing gear
The Marin Headlands 2 has the easier bottom gear (22 gear inches against 25), which matters more than weight on anything genuinely steep.
Mudguards
Only the Marin Headlands 2 takes mudguards, which decides whether it can be your winter bike.

Side by side

Spec Headlands 2 TCX Advanced Pro 2
Price £2,899 £2,999
Weight 10.2 kg 9.2 kg
Frame carbon carbon
Groupset Shimano GRX RX820 1x12 mechanical SRAM Apex 1x12 mechanical
Stack / reach 1.53 1.49
Tyre clearance 45 mm 45 mm
Lowest gear 22 in 25 in
Mudguard mounts Yes No
